XLRI, Jamshedpur is the oldest business school in India, established in 1949, although the first MBA program in the country was offered by the Indian Institute of Social Welfare & Business Management (IISWBM), Kolkata, in 1953. Despite being located in Jamshedpur, XLRI has no institutional linkage with the Tata Group, a common misconception. In addition to its Jamshedpur campus, XLRI also operates a campus in the Delhi-NCR region. The institute offers multiple MBA programs but is predominantly known for its Human Resource Management (HRM) program, which makes it one of the top choices for HRM in India, alongside institutions such as TISS and MDI Gurgaon. Notably, XLRI Jamshedpur and XLRI Delhi-NCR follow a combined placement process for their flagship PGDM programs, ensuring uniform recruiter access and outcomes across both campuses.

Flagship PGDM Programs Offered by XLRI Jamshedpur (BM, HRM & PGDGM)

XLRI offers two flagship full-time programs—PGDM in Business Management (BM) and PGDM in Human Resource Management (HRM), with HRM being its most reputed specialization. In addition, the institute offers the Postgraduate Diploma in General Management (PGDGM), an executive program that requires a minimum of 36 months of prior work experience.



XLRI Admission Process and Entrance Exam (XAT Cutoff & Selection Criteria):

XLRI Jamshedpur admits students through the Xavier Aptitude Test (XAT), which it conducts at the national level. The institute prepares its interview shortlist using XAT performance along with academic background and relevant work experience. Final selection depends on a composite evaluation of XAT scores, Group Discussion, Personal Interview, academics, and work experience.
The table below shows the weightage structure and admission criteria used by XLRI:

Component

Weightage

XAT Score

60%

Group Discussion/ Personal Interview

25%

Essay, Academic Profile, Work Experience, GK, Video

15%

Total

100%


XLRI, Jamshedpur XAT Cutoff: Past Year Trend (Expected)

Based on recent admission cycles and publicly observed shortlisting trends, XLRI Jamshedpur maintains a high XAT cutoff across categories to remain competitive at the first shortlisting stage.

Programme

Stream

Gender

Overall Percentile

BM

Engineer

Male

≥96

BM

Non-Engineer

Male

≥96

BM

Engineer

Female

≥91

BM

Non-Engineer

Female

≥91

HRM

Engineer

Male

≥95

HRM

Non-Engineer

Male

≥93

HRM

Engineer

Female

≥90

HRM

Non-Engineer

Female

≥87

These percentiles indicate indicative shortlisting thresholds for XLRI programmes and may vary marginally depending on XAT difficulty, number of applicants, and institute-level selection criteria.



Campus Life at XLRI Jamshedpur: Location, Infrastructure, and Student Experience

The XLRI campus is located in Jamshedpur, a city known for its strong industrial background. Although it is often seen as a tier-2 city, this does not affect student life, as the XLRI campus more than compensates for its location. In practice, the intensity of academics and campus life leaves little time to engage with the city outside. Students often joke online that the location ends up saving money not because the city is cheap, but because there is simply nowhere to spend it. The institute offers modern, state-of-the-art facilities that comfortably support students’ academic, residential, and day-to-day needs.

XLRI has a batch size of around 374 students across its two main programs, Human Resource Management (HRM) and Business Management (BM). This balanced batch size ensures healthy competition while still allowing students to stand out, especially in a fully residential setup where peer interaction is constant and unavoidable.

Why Choose XLRI Jamshedpur for MBA? Key Differentiators and Career Outcomes

An MBA at XLRI involves a higher financial commitment, but the institute consistently justifies this through stable placement outcomes and strong average and median salaries. With 100% placements and sustained recruiter demand even in weaker market cycles, XLRI offers a predictable and relatively low-risk return on investment for candidates targeting leadership roles.

Location plays a different but equally important role at XLRI. While Jamshedpur lacks the visibility of metro cities, the fully residential campus creates an immersive academic environment with limited external distractions. This intensity strengthens peer learning, leadership development, and long-term alumni bonding in ways that city-based campuses often struggle to replicate.

In terms of careers, XLRI stands apart for its institutional focus on Human Resource Management. Unlike many IIMs and private business schools where HR remains a secondary specialization, XLRI positions HRM graduates directly into core corporate leadership and consulting roles. This clarity of positioning, combined with strong general management outcomes, explains why XLRI continues to remain a top choice despite competition from other elite institutions.
